Origin:Russian
Other Origin(s):Norse, Slavic
Meaning:Blessed, holy
Keep baby feeling blessed throughout all walks of life with the meaningful moniker Oleg. Stemming from the Old Norse helgi, it is thought to mean “blessed” or “holy” and makes for an ideal choice for those who hope to raise baby in their faith. Oleg also has some Slavic and Russian roots and is most popular in Ukraine, Belarus, and Russia which might help keep baby close to their heritage.
